Drying device for packaging bag printing machine
Technical Field
The utility model mainly relates to the technical field of packaging bag printing equipment, in particular to a drying device for a packaging bag printing machine.
Background
The printing machine is a machine for printing characters and images, and the modern printing machine generally comprises mechanisms such as plate loading, inking, stamping, paper conveying and the like, and the working principle of the modern printing machine is as follows: at present, the application of the printing machine on food packaging bags is becoming more and more extensive, pictures and characters are mainly printed on the upper and lower surfaces of the packaging bags, so that customers can know the appearance, content, quality guarantee date and the like of internal food before opening the packaging bags, and the pictures and characters after printing cannot be dried immediately, therefore, a corresponding drying device is needed to be arranged.
At present, current wrapping bag printing drying equipment, the stoving effect is not good, causes wrapping bag surface printing fuzzy and paintings easily, influences the clean and tidy of wrapping bag, influences the use, and current stoving effect resource consumption is big simultaneously, and use cost is great, is unfavorable for the printing production of wrapping bag.

Detailed Description
The utility model is further described with reference to the accompanying drawings and specific embodiments. It should be understood that these examples are for illustrative purposes only and are not intended to limit the scope of the present invention. Further, it should be understood that various changes or modifications of the present invention may be made by those skilled in the art after reading the teaching of the present invention, and these equivalents also fall within the scope of the present application.
As shown in the figure 1-2, the drying device for the packaging bag printing machine comprises two mounting plates 1, wherein the two mounting plates 1 are distributed in the front and back direction, two supporting rods 2 are respectively arranged on the top surfaces of the two mounting plates 1, the top ends of the four supporting rods 2 are fixedly connected through a transverse plate 3, a power supply box 4 is arranged on one side of the top surface of the transverse plate 3, two vertical rods 5 are arranged on one side of the bottom surface of the transverse plate 3, the bottom ends of the two vertical rods 5 are fixedly connected through a heating plate 6, the heating plate 6 is connected with the power supply box 4 through a circuit, a steam box 7 is arranged on the other side of the top surface of the transverse plate 3, an air outlet pipe 8 is arranged on the bottom surface of the steam box 7, the air outlet pipe 8 penetrates through the transverse plate 3, an air pump 9 is arranged on the periphery of the air outlet pipe 8, an air injection box 10 is arranged at the bottom end of the air outlet pipe 8, a plurality of air outlets 11 which are uniformly distributed are arranged on the bottom surface of the air injection box 10, a baffle 12 is arranged in the air injection box 10, the top surface of the baffle 12 is provided with a plurality of through holes 13 which are uniformly distributed, the through holes 13 and the air outlet 11 are distributed at intervals, and one side of the baffle 12 is connected with the air injection box 10 through an expansion rod 14.
Specifically, each mounting plate 1 top surface both sides all install fastening bolt 15, mounting plate 1 passes through fastening bolt 15 to be installed on the printing machine conveyer. The mounting plate 1 is mounted on the conveying device of the printing machine through a fastening bolt 15, so that the device is convenient to mount and dismount.
Specifically, the vertical rod 5 is a telescopic rod with an adjusting function. The montant 5 is the telescopic link that has regulatory function, can be as required, the position of adjustment hot plate 6, and then the heating effect of adjustment hot plate 6, and it is convenient for the heating band.
Specifically, the other side of the baffle 12 is connected to the jet box 10 through a spring 16. The spring 16 has elasticity, and the baffle 12 can move more smoothly under the action of the elasticity of the spring 16.
Example (b):
when using this device, at first mounting panel 1 passes through fastening bolt 15 to be installed on printing machine conveyer, then make hot plate 6 be heated through power supply box 4 and send the heat, then air pump 9 work, let in steam in jet-propelled case 10, and spout through gas outlet 11, then the wrapping bag that has printed passes through hot plate 6 and jet-propelled case 10 below successively, hot plate 6 dries the wrapping bag respectively with jet-propelled case 10, it makes to adjust jet-propelled case 10 blowout gas flow as needs, through the extension and the shrink of control telescopic link 14, the position of adjustment baffle 12, and then adjustment through-hole 13 and the direct spaced position of gas outlet 11, the adjustment air output, when guaranteeing the stoving effect, effectively reduce the consumption of the energy.
